HGTV RINGS IN THE NEW YEAR WITH RECORD RATINGS

NEW YORK, N.Y. - Jan. 8, 2013 - An all-premiere line-up helped HGTV to the No.1 spot among all ad supported cable networks on New Year's Day among upscale A25-54, W25-54 and W18-49 . In addition, HGTV secured its highest New Year's Day primetime and Tuesday primetime in network history. The day's programming included the annual live and commercial-free coverage of the 124th Tournament of Roses Parade, the HGTV Dream Home 2013 and two new series, Hawaii Life and Island Hunters. HGTV's total day resulted in more than 18 million viewers tuning in on New Year's Day, up +11% versus last year.

Ratings highlights include:

· HGTV's Prime rating on New Year's Day was the network's highest ever New Year's Day Prime rating ever among HHs, P25-54, M25-54, and M18-49. Tuesday night (8 p.m.-12 a.m.) delivered a 0.76 P25-54 rating, which is a 69% increase over Tuesdays in January 2012 and a 95% increase over the prior 13 week average.

· The new series premiere of Hawaii Life at 9 p.m. delivered a 0.77 P25-54 rating, which is 71% above the same time last year and 127% above the prior 13 week average. The second episode of the series at 9:30 p.m. had the highest P25-54 rating of the night (0.87 P25-54 rating) on HGTV. This double stack of Hawaii Life gave the Tuesday 9-10 p.m. time period its highest rating since last summer (7/24/2012).

· New series Island Hunters premiered at 3 p.m. to a 0.66 P25-54 rating, and the 3:30 p.m. episode posted a 0.72 P25-54 rating. Both episodes showed triple-digit gains from the same time period last year and the prior 13 weeks.

· The 2013 Rose Parade averaged a 0.89 P25-54 rating and ranked as the No. 4 ad-supported cable program among P25-54 during that time.

· The premiere of HGTV Dream Home 2013 at 7 p.m. averaged a 0.68 P25-54 rating, showing triple-digit gains above the same time period last year and above the prior 13 weeks. Additionally, the special grew 10% over HGTV Dream Home 2012.
